MEPs approve aid to Spain for post-dana reconstruction

The plenary on Thursday backed a proposal to mobilise European funds to assist Spain after the devastating floods of October 2024. With 622 votes in favour, 10 against and 3 abstentions, MEPs backed 946.1 million from the Solidarity Fund to deal with the consequences of the October 2024 floods, which mainly affected the Valencian Community. Close to €1.6 billion of EU funds will help Spain recover from Valencia’s devastating floods 

The European Commission has proposed to the European Parliament and the Council an aid of €945 million from the EU Solidarity Fund (EUSF) to Spain to support the recovery from the destructive ‘DANA floods’ of October 2024 in Valencia. The Commission pays an advance of EUR 100 million to Spain for the recovery after the DANA

The Commission paid on 31 March an advance of EUR 100 million from the EU Solidarity Fund (EUSF) to Spain to help finance its recovery efforts following the October 2024 DANA storm in Valencia.
